1. A modular connector system for connecting a first fluid system to a second fluid system, comprising:
- a connector body having a generally hollow sleeve with a connector end and an actuator end, the connector end and the actuator end have threaded surfaces, and a piston slidably disposed within the sleeve so that the piston and the sleeve can move relative to one another, the piston having a first axial end and a second axial end;
the piston includes an axial fluid passageway and a radial fluid passageway, the axial fluid passageway extending from the radial fluid passageway to the first axial end of the piston, and a fitting is fixed to the radial fluid passageway and projects from the piston beyond an exterior surface of the sleeve for connection to the first fluid system, and the piston is not sealed with the sleeve by a sealing member between the radial fluid passageway and the actuator end;
the second axial end of the piston includes an internally threaded hollow portion located on a central axis of the piston that does not extend into the axial fluid passageway and the radial fluid passageway;
a plurality of actuator units, each actuator unit including a portion that is threadably connectable to the internally threaded hollow portion;
a plurality of connector units each of which includes a threaded connection mechanism that detachably connects the respective connector unit to the connector end of the sleeve; and
the threaded surface at the connector end of the connector body hollow sleeve enables connection to the threaded connection mechanism of one of the connector units and the threaded surface at the actuator end of the connector body hollow sleeve enables connection to a respective one of the actuator units.

Abstract
A modular connector system that permits changes to the connector, for example changes in the type of connection interface that is used and/or changes in the type of actuator that is used to actuate the connector. By making parts of the connector changeable, the connector can be changed so as to be able to connect to different fluid systems. This eliminates the need to have separate connectors for different fluid systems.
